After the resignation of Thockhom Radheshyam, the advisor to Manipur Chief Minister N Biren Singh, another BJP MLA resigns from the key government post and a dozen of disgruntled BJP MLAs camp at Delhi to meet central leaders.

There might be fresh trouble brewing inside Manipur BJP with about a dozen party MLAs from the state reportedly camping at New Delhi to meet central leaders to discuss their concerns over leadership, the disgruntled group plans to ask the central leaders to either replace the Chief Minister N Biren Singh or an immediate cabinet revamp, BJP sources said.
This comes at a time when two BJP MLAs who were former ministers have resigned from their key government posts.
